Transaction 2c9958321cb96698d13a1abc935b40187abfac262d23afe570dc8032e22495b8
1 Input
1 Output
-
2c9958321cb96698d13a1abc935b40187abfac262d23afe570dc8032e22495b8:0
- value
- 101686
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4634760894995a0f09ca4a601fa28670be034e74 OP_EQUAL
- address
- 386E52jvx8pMgoHDbs7MNpTZ24amYqGD1m